Ex-Arsenal Captain, George Eastham Is Dead

World Cup-winning England international George Eastham dies aged 88 - India  Today

ARSENAL on Saturday has announced the death of a former captain of the club, George Eastham.

The Premier League club confirmed the sad news in a terse statement posted on their official X account.

It read: “We are deeply saddened to hear of the passing of trailblazer, George Eastham.

“Our captain from 1963-1966 during his six-year spell at Arsenal, George was also part of the 1966 World Cup-winning England squad.

“May he rest in peace.”

Eastham, a member of England’s World Cup-winning squad, died at the age of 88.

He spent most of his career at Newcastle, Arsenal and Stoke.
